About the Role





As an integral member of the Property.ca team, the

Branch Success Manager

plays a key role in driving operational excellence, fostering agent growth across all branches and increasing agent lead conversions. This position requires a highly motivated leader who can train and mentor Branch Managers, ensure adherence to established SOPs, and oversee effective onboarding for new offices. The Branch Success Manager acts as the bridge between the corporate office and branches, providing leadership, guidance, and support to maximize agent productivity and operational efficiency.



This non-selling role is deeply committed to supporting the growth and success of branch partners and helping them to manage their agents effectively, and ensuring seamless adoption of CRM tools and processes to increase agent lead conversion. Collaboration with the operations team and an ability to thrive in a dynamic, team-oriented environment are essential for success in this role. The Branch Success Manager will champion best practices, provide ongoing training, and contribute to the overall vision of making Property.ca a leader in the industry.

What's Involved




Leadership and Mentorship




Devote full attention to supporting the business and affairs of Property.ca, providing consistent leadership, mentorship, and exceptional service to Branch Partners, agents, and branch staff. Act as a key resource for Branch Partners, ensuring they are well-equipped to handle agent
needs effectively and contribute to branch growth.


Training and Development




Collaborate with the Broker of Record to develop, implement, and update training materials for agents, ensuring alignment with industry standards, best practices, and governing regulations. Organize and lead sales meetings, training and call sessions, and branch events to enhance agent knowledge, retention, and professional growth.

Branch Onboarding and Operations




Assist in the onboarding process for new branch partners by ensuring agents quickly adopt CRM tools, adherence to SOPs, and full integration into Property.ca's operational framework. Ensure branch partner administrative staff are fully onboarded and trained on Property.ca's processes.

Growth and Recruitment




Drive branch growth through effective recruitment strategies, including interviewing, onboarding, and mentoring new and experienced agents to achieve annual recruitment targets. Actively promote Property.ca's value proposition to potential recruits and maintain a focus on team-building.


Branch Performance




Evaluate the performance of Branch Partners, agents, and administrative staff, providing constructive feedback and action plans to improve productivity and efficiency. Collaborate with Branch Managers to create a succession plan for administrative and support
staff.


Collaboration and Reporting




Participate in scheduled management meetings to share branch insights and contribute to organizational decision-making. Investigate and follow up on specific projects or proposals as requested by management.

Branch Retention and Engagement




Actively monitor branch performance metrics and employee satisfaction, collaborate with Branch Partner implementing initiatives to improve engagement and retention. Collaborate with Branch Partner to develop and execute retention strategies for agents and staff, ensuring a positive work environment and alignment with company culture.

Performance Analytics and Reporting




Analyze branch performance data to identify areas of improvement and provide actionable recommendations to Branch Managers. Prepare and present regular performance reports to corporate leadership, highlighting achievements, challenges, and proposed solutions.

Talent Specs




Proven experience in outbound sales or telemarketing, preferably in real estate or a related industry. Strong communication and interpersonal skills with a friendly, professional demeanor Ability to handle objections and build rapport quickly over the phone Self-motivated, goal-oriented, and capable of working independently Familiarity with CRM systems and lead management software is a plus * Knowledge of the real estate industry is required.
